Abstract:
Cross-sections, beam asymmetries, and recoil polarisations for the reactions gamma p -> K (+)Lambda;gamma p -> K (+)Sigma(0), and gamma p -> K-0 Sigma(+) have been measured by the SAPHIR, CLAS, and LEPS Collaborations with high statistics and good angular coverage for centre-of-mass energies between 1.6 and 2.3 GeV. The combined analysis of these data with data from pi and eta photoproduction reveals evidence for new baryon resonances in this energy region. A new P-11 state with mass 1840 MeV and width 140 MeV was observed contributing to most of the fitted reactions. The data demand the presence of two D-13 states at 1875 and, optimistically, at 2170 MeV.
